マニュアル #3969
Doxygenのタグファイルを生成する
100%
Description
Doxygenでドキュメントを生成する際に、タグファイルも生成して頂けると他のソフトウェアからも参照がしやすくなるのですがいかがでしょうか。
Associated revisions
merged changes from trunk/OpenRTM-aist r3017, 3019, 3025-3026, 3028, 3030, 3032-3033 during 2017-08:
[compat,->RELENG_1_2] Support for 'stretch' has been added. refs #4164
[compat,->RELENG_1_2] Support for 'stretch' has been added. refs #4165
[compat,document,->RELENG_1_2] Doxyfile has been updated with the setting of doxygen 1.8.3.
[compat,build,->RELENG_1_2] Adding C/-p option to header install command. refs #4032>RELENG_1_2] Adding
[compat,build,C/-p option to header install command. refs #4032>RELENG_1_2] Output tag file name has been added to doxyfile. refs #3969
[compat,document,
[compat,document,->RELENG_1_2] Conf file generation in Makefile.am has been modified. refs #4173
[compat,document,->RELENG_1_2] Deleting unnecessary comment and tag files. refs #4173
History
#1 Updated by n.kawauchi almost 6 years ago
- Status changed from 新規 to 解決
- % Done changed from 0 to 100
河内です。対応が遅くなってしまい申し訳ございません。
Doxygenでタグファイルを生成するdoxytagは、1.8.0版で廃止され、doxygenコマンドへ
統合されたようです。今回、doxygen1.8.3の設定ファイルを使いOpenRTM-aist1.2.0版の
ドキュメントを生成させてみました。 下記で確認できます。
http://staging.openrtm.org/pub/doc_1.2.0/cxx/
http://staging.openrtm.org/pub/doc_1.2.0/idl/
お気づきの点がございましたら、doxyfileの設定を変更します。
1.2.0版リリース後は、openrtm.org/doc へアップロードする予定です。
よろしくお願いいたします。
#2 Updated by kanehiro almost 6 years ago
河内様、
タグファイルを生成するには、
GENERATE_TAGFILE =
のところでファイル名を指定する必要があろうかと思います。
よろしくお願いします。
#3 Updated by n.kawauchi almost 6 years ago
金広様
河内です。
クラスリファレンスのドキュメントでタグファイル名をOpenRTM-aist.tagと指定して
生成してみました。このファイルの検証として使ってみようと思いましたが、
installdoxスクリプト(下記ページに説明されている)が見当たらず、出力しただけです。
http://www.doxygen.jp/doxytag_usage.html
生成したtagファイルは下記へ置きました。この内容でよろしいでしょうか。
http://staging.openrtm.org/pub/doc_1.2.0/OpenRTM-aist.tag
以上、よろしくお願いいたします。
#4 Updated by kanehiro almost 6 years ago
河内様、
形式としてはこちらでよろしいかと思います。
内容としてはIDLに関する情報が入っていないようですので、含めて頂けますと助かります。
#5 Updated by n.kawauchi almost 6 years ago
金広様
IDLのタグファイルもアップロードしました。
http://staging.openrtm.org/pub/doc_1.2.0/OpenRTM-aist-IDL.tag
クラスリファレンスとIDLは別々のドキュメントとしてdoxyfileを
定義しているため、tagファイルも別になりました。
以上、よろしくお願いいたします。
#6 Updated by kanehiro almost 6 years ago
河内様、
ありがとうございます。
これらのタグファイルが設定されるようdoxygenの設定ファイルを更新して頂けますと助かります。
merged changes from trunk/OpenRTM-aist r3017, 3019, 3025-3026, 3028, 3030, 3032-3033 during 2017-08:
[compat,->RELENG_1_2] Support for 'stretch' has been added. refs #4164
[compat,->RELENG_1_2] Support for 'stretch' has been added. refs #4165
[compat,document,->RELENG_1_2] Doxyfile has been updated with the setting of doxygen 1.8.3.
[compat,build,->RELENG_1_2] Adding
C/-p option to header install command. refs #4032>RELENG_1_2] Adding[compat,build,
C/-p option to header install command. refs #4032>RELENG_1_2] Output tag file name has been added to doxyfile. refs #3969[compat,document,
[compat,document,->RELENG_1_2] Conf file generation in Makefile.am has been modified. refs #4173
[compat,document,->RELENG_1_2] Deleting unnecessary comment and tag files. refs #4173